    Meteora was by far, one of our favorite places in Greece. The landscape is unique and amazingly beautiful. The monasteries are incredible pieces of architecture, and the little churches inside, are real jewels of Byzantine art. The sites are really crowded and parking is not easy (and this was in May!!!) also, the churches are so small that sometimes queuing is necessary in order to access them. Even though we checked previously and carefully the opening times, two of the six monasteries could not be visited without any apparent reason, which was very inconvenient for us. The whole region is dedicated to tourism so great hotels and restaurants are everywhere.

    The monasteries are lovely but the public transport (bus) to move around them is limited if you only want to visit one or two. Our time was limited so we took the 9am bus up to the main meteron monastery and walked down to Varlaam and Rossenou (St Barbara) convent. We were finished here by 12 but had to walk back to Kalambaka as there was no bus until 14:30 and we had a bus to catch for our onward journey. We walked down to Kastraki and had a quick bite and walked on to Kalambaka. It was an easy walk and took about 40 mins but this was in April so not too hot.

    The monasteries of Meteora are place of spiritual renewal. The Byzantine art and the historic architecture elevate the soul. I was fortunate enough to half ten minutes alone in the chapels of both the Varlaam and Holy Trinity monasteries in between the flow of tourists and found it to be peaceful and prayerful. The natural scenery of the area, including the sunsets, has no equal anywhere I have been, and watching the sun change the colors of the rocks and the monastery buildings as it set in the west was truly amazing. Kalabaka is a bit built up and a mile or two further away from the rocks. Stay in Kastraki for a really Greek village experience.
